What Is the Life in the UK Test?

The Life in the UK test is a mandatory assessment for most people applying for British citizenship or settlement (Indefinite Leave to Remain) in the United Kingdom. Administered under the UK Home Office framework, it consists of 24 questions drawn from the official Life in the United Kingdom: A Guide for New Residents handbook, covering British history, values, culture, law, and government. Candidates must answer at least 18 questions correctly — a 75% pass mark — within 45 minutes.

The test is taken at an approved test centre, and most candidates find the sheer volume of factual material the biggest challenge. Names, dates, historical events, Acts of Parliament, and cultural milestones all feature. Rote reading of the handbook alone rarely produces consistent results — active recall practice does.

What Topics Does the Life in the UK Test Cover?

The official handbook organises material across several broad areas. Knolby's question bank spans all of them:

  1. The values and principles of the UK — fundamental British values, the rule of law, and democratic principles
  2. A long and illustrious history — from early Britain through the Middle Ages, the Tudors, the Empire, both World Wars, and into modern times
  3. A modern, thriving society — the UK today, including religion, customs, sports, the arts, and national institutions
  4. How the UK is governed — Parliament, the monarchy, the electoral system, and the role of devolved governments in Scotland, Wales, and Northern Ireland

The historical section is where most candidates struggle most — the volume of specific dates and figures is significant. Consistent daily practice with immediate feedback is far more effective here than a single intensive cramming session the night before the test.
